55问答网
所有问题
当前搜索:
javascript map
如何形象地解释
JavaScript
中
map
,foreach,reduce 间的区别
答:
map
,forEach,reduce是html5的
javascript
数组中提供的新的API接口。其中 1.map是遍历数组,通过回调函数中的计算返回一个和原数组项对应的结果,回调函数中需要return 如果不写则return undefined,新的数组无原数组的引用。2. forEach是单纯的对数组进行遍历,和for类似,回调函数中对每一项的处理根据自己...
javascript
map
遍历之后返回的数组是深拷贝吗
答:
JS中绝大多数函数都是属于深拷贝的,一般不会对原对象执行操作,而是将处理结果通过返回值返回的。
javascript
如何将
Map
集合转换成二维数组?
答:
如果要合成二维数组可以试下扩展运算符结合
map
foreach和
map
的区别是什么?
答:
foreach和
map
的3个不同点:1、map速度比foreach快。2、map会返回一个新数组,不对原数组产生影响,foreach不会产生新数组。3、map因为返回数组所以可以链式操作,foreach不能。foreach和map是
Javascript
常用到的指令。Javascript产生背景:
JavaScript
最初由Netscape的Brendan Eich设计,最初将其脚本语言命名...
JS面试题:[1, 2, 3].
map
(parseInt)
答:
[1, 2, 3].
map
(parseInt)的parseInt 作为回调函数拿到了map提供的三个参数,得益于
JavaScript
是弱类型语言,所以传参数量不匹配也不会报错,只会把不用的参数抛弃掉,将缺少的参数设置为undefined。 这里的parseInt只用到了两个参数,分别是 数组元素 和 索引值 。 实际上我们可以把题目展开成...
javascript
怎么遍历
map
答:
var
map
= new HashMap();map.put("a","1");map.put("b","2");遍历:var key = map.keySet();for (var i in key){ alert(map.get(key[i]));} 注:js 中使用map,要先导入一个Hash
Map
.js文件 没要求,引入这个文件之后,可以直接使用hashmap了 ...
javascript
中怎么遍历数组js中如何遍历数组
答:
map
.has(obj)//false js怎么把非数组数字循环加入数组中?将小数组的值循环赋值给大数组,如果大数组未满,继续循环赋值。或者直接一个循环(大数组的长度作为循环限制)赋值到小数组完,重置小数组的index为0,直到大数组全部赋值完。JSON遍历方式实例总结?1如果过来的json数据不是
javascript
对象,需要先...
JavaScript
可以用循环的方式添加地图标注点吗?
答:
javascript
Copy codevar coordinates = [ new BMapGL.Point(120.340364, 30.316267), // 添加更多坐标点...];for (var i = 0; i < coordinates.length; i++) { var marker = new BMapGL.Marker(coordinates[i]);
map
.addOverlay(marker);} 在这个示例中,coordinates 是一个包含多个...
javascript
中有没有类似于java中
map
的结构的容器?
答:
map
没有,不过可以看看json的语法,那个定义起来很规范,也很方便,我感觉比map要好的多,有点像c的结构体
js脚本
map
取不到key 和 value的问题求大神
答:
for(var i in array){ array[i]//取出值 }
1
2
3
4
5
6
7
8
下一页
其他人还搜
js中map()
js中的map使用方法
js的map用法
jsMap对象
js中的map方法
js map数据结构
js定义map
map函数js
js里面map函数的用法